Colorado State University Athletics
2020-21 Women's Tennis Roster

Emily Luetschwager
- Class:
- Senior
- Hometown:
- Stevens Point, Wis.
- High School:
- Stevens Point Area Senior HS
2020 All-Mountain West, doubles
2019 All-Mountain West, singles
2021 (SENIOR) β She was 1-6 on the year in singles play, all ini the top two positions. Her lone victory came in the season opener with Metro State at the No. 1 spot. β¦ She was 1-5 on the year in doubles play, pairing with both Emma Corwin and Tracy Guo, seeing time in all three doubles slots. β¦ Graduates ranked third in single-season doubles wins with 31 (2018-19), ninth in career doubles wins (52) and tied for fourth with 15 doubles wins at No. 3.... Named Academic Women's At-Large All-District. ... Recipient of CSU's Mencimer Memorial Award, presented annually to the female student-athlete for outstanding academic performance.... Earned Academic All-Mountain West and Mountain West Scholar-Athlete honors.
2019-20 (JUNIOR) β Paired with Stella Cliffe at No. 1 doubles, the tandem became the first Rams doubles team to be ranked by the ITA, debuting at No 60 and finishing the season at No. 79. Together, they posted a 14-4 record overall, 8-1 during the dual season. β¦Β Earned All-Mountain West honors with Cliffe at doubles. ... At singles, she posted a 12-8 record on the year, 9-2 in tournament play. β¦ Two of her singles victories came at the No. 1 spot, one at No. 2. β¦ Her best run was a five-match win streak.Β ... Earned Academic All-Mountain West and Mountain West Scholar-Athlete honors.
2018-19 (SOPHOMORE): Garnered All-Mountain West accolades in singles while helping lead CSU to its first winning season since 2005⦠Had a 20-13 overall record and 10-9 in duals, as played at No. 1 the entire spring season for the Rams... Earned her first victory over a ranked opponent this year when she beat Vasanti Shinde of Nebraska, who was ranked 103rd, in a three-set match⦠Also got league wins at Boise State and at Utah State during the season⦠Her 20 singles wins was the 13th individual 20-win season in school history⦠In the fall went 3-0 in doubles at the New Mexico Halloween Classic with Priscilla Palermo, defeating two teams from New Mexico and one from Iowa State⦠She and Palermo won their last five completed doubles matches, four of them over Mountain West foes⦠Her 21 doubles wins ties for the third best single-season win total in school history with teammate Stella Cliffe ⦠Earned Academic All-Mountain West and Mountain West Scholar-Athlete honors.
2017-18 (FRESHMAN): Completed her freshman season at 20-9 in singlesβ¦ Held an unbeaten streak of 8 singles matches (Feb. 5 β Mar. 4), the highest in the 2017-18 seasonβ¦ Began the season with a 5-win streak in singles (Sept. 29 β Oct. 6)β¦ Competed at the No. 1 position against Weber State (Mar. 25), Utah State (Mar. 29) and Boise State (April 1) in singlesβ¦ Defeated Mountain West Co-Freshman of the Year Wilhelmina Palmer in April 2018 for singles against Boise Stateβ¦ Finished season with a 4-match undefeated streakΒ β¦ Earned Academic All-Mountain West and Mountain West Scholar-Athlete honors.
HIGH SCHOOL:Β AΒ 2017 graduate of Stevens Point Area Senior High Schoolβ¦ Back-to-back Wisconsin Division I state champion in 2015 and 2016, also placing fifth in both 2013 and 2014 as a freshman and sophomoreβ¦ Four-time Wisconsin Valley Conference first-team selectionβ¦ Helped lead the Panthers to four conference titles, also earning four individual championships at No. 1 singlesβ¦ Finished her prep career 130-5, never losing a conference matchβ¦ Was a three-sport athlete, earning eight total letters in tennis, track & field and gymnasticsβ¦ State qualifier in gymnastics in 2015β¦ Captain in tennis and track & fieldβ¦ High school tennis coach was Gary Baierβ¦. Three-time academic letterwinner, also earning the 2016 AP Scholar with Honor Awardβ¦ Member of the National Honor Society...Is ranked as a four-star recruit by Tennisrecruiting.net.
PERSONAL: Born in Stevens Point, Wis. ⦠Parents are Mark and Jean Luetschwager⦠Has an older brother, Bradley⦠Parents both were student-athletes at Wisconsin-La Crosse⦠Mother played tennis, while her father ran track and cross country and played rugby⦠Brother is a current tennis player at IUPUI⦠Intends to study statistics.
